Posted: Wed Oct 29, 2008 4:49 am Post subject: Hot Virtual Keyboard
Hot Virtual Keyboard makes previous-generation on-screen keyboards look ancient. Type faster with configurable mouse gestures, launch programs, browse the Internet, and run programmable macros with any of the 40 keyboards included with Hot Virtual Keyboard. The new virtual on-screen keyboard employs advanced typing techniques used in modern mobile phones and communicators, including word auto-complete allowing you to choose the right word with a single click after entering just one or two letters.
The new virtual onscreen keyboard replaces Windows built-in On-Screen Keyboard with a much more advanced alternative. It’s just as useful and as compatible as the native application. Supporting all languages and all installed keyboard layouts, Hot Virtual Keyboard is a truly international tool. Supplying over 40 pre-defined keyboard skins, the virtual on-screen keyboard allows you to create, customize and configure a unique new keyboard to your personal liking. Adjust colors and gamma, assign unique sounds to groups of keys, set shape of the keys and choose your own background.
With Hot Virtual Keyboard, you can type faster and more conveniently than by using built-in Windows On-Screen Keyboard. Use gestures for quickly performing repeat operations such as shifting the case of the letters, specify applications to hide Hot Virtual Keyboard from, and set your own hotkeys to launch programs or Web sites, run macros, and perform operations such as copy and paste.
Posted: Thu Apr 23, 2009 4:12 am Post subject: Hot Virtual Keyboard 4.2 released
Released new version of Hot Virtual Keyboard.
Changes in version 4.2:
[*]Added an ability to make simple skins.
[*]Added new themes: Vista, Office 2007 Blue, Office 2007 Silver, Office 2007 Black, MacOS.
[*]An on-screen keyboard on the Windows logon screen has been improved (you have to completely reinstall the program for this feature).
[*]Added a new button to emulate the CTRL+ALT+DEL key combination on the logon screen (Windows 2000/2003/XP).
[*]Added a new option for the on-screen keyboard: "Show On-Screen Keyboard when the text cursor is visible".
[*]Added new on-screen keyboard types: FullScreen1024, FullScreen1440.
[*]Now you can use your own actions inside keystroke macros.
[*]Added a new action "Minimize the active window to the system tray".
[*]Added a new action "Set the active window as always-on-top (on/off)".
[*]Added a new action "Use the specified input language or layout while holding down the key".
[*]Added a new action "Change the input language or layout of the last typed word" (two words, three words).
[*]The "Eject/Close CD" action has been improved. Now you can specify the drive to use with this action.
[*]Added new interface language: Turkish.
[*]Fixed a minor bug: when letters were aligned to the center of keys on the on-screen keyboard and Alt was pressed, the numbers on the NumPad were not shown.
[*]Fixed a minor bug: the "Close the active window" action didn't work in Microsoft Internet Explorer.
[*]Fixed a bug: the "Change case of the selected text" actions didn't work when only one input language was configured in the system.
[*]Lots of useful UI enhancements.

Posted: Wed Jan 13, 2010 6:31 am Post subject: Hot Virtual Keyboard 5.0
Released new version of Hot Virtual Keyboard.
Changes in version 5.0:
+ Added Windows 7 support.
+ Added native support for Windows 7 multitouch. Touch input is available with 255 touch points.
+ Added new keyboard types: MiniUnspaced, Standard3 (without NumPad), TouchGame1, TouchGame2, Tight1, Tight2.
+ Added an ability to close the keyboard if the "Show the on-screen keyboard next to the text cursor" option is enabled.
* The number of simultaneously supported languages has been increased to 30.
+ Added support of PNG images in the keyboard editing mode.
+ Added new parameters for confirming the addition of words to the custom dictionary: Disappearance delay, confirmation with a hotkey.
+ Added an ability to download dictionaries directly from the program.
* When the screen resolution is changed, the keyboard stays in the same corner of the screen it was before.
+ Added a new command line parameter -SHOWKEYBOARD (forcibly show the on-screen keyboard when the program is started).
+ Added a new command to the context menu that brings up the language and text input services dialog.
+ Added an ability to dock the keyboard to the top or bottom of the screen while decreasing the size of the desktop.
+ Added a new option: "Show symbols accessible via Shift when Shift is not pressed and font is not large".
+ Added a new parameter for the keyboard icon: "Hide when the keyboard is visible".
+ Added the language parameter to autocompletion dictionaries. Dictionaries are activated depending on the currently selected system language.
+ Added an ability to change the size of the keyboard without the need to edit it.
+ Added new settings for the on-screen keyboard: "Fit to the screen width", "Fit to the screen height".
+ Added a new parameter "Mouse pointer" for the onscreen keyboard: Standard (Arrow), Hand and Invisible.
+ Added an ability to configure the folder with autocompletion dictionaries.
+ Added hotkey icons for Windows 7.
+ Added new parameters for the on-screen keyboard:
Enable key repeat;
Hold down key until Shift, Ctrl, Alt and Win is pressed;
Enable AutoClick;
AutoClick delay;
Set capital after the specified character;
Delete a space before specified characters;
Add a space after specified characters;
Add a space before specified characters.
* When the default settings are applied, the keyboard is moved to the bottom right corner of the screen.
+ Added flags for Croatian and Bosnian languages.
- Fixed a minor bug: Text entry from the on-screen keyboard did not work in Microsoft Works, Eclipse IDE.
- Fixed a minor bug: The input language could not be switched in IBM Lotus Symphony v.1.3.0.
- Fixed a bug with processing apostrophes in autocompletion dictionaries.
- Fixed a bug: The program did not start automatically in Windows Vista/7 with UAC enabled.
- Fixed a bug: When the AccessDenied option was enabled in system registry, access was still provided.
- Fixed a bug: Removed flicking when used option "Show On-Screen Keyboard when the text cursor is visible".
- Fixed a bug: The keys for the numbers 5-9 and 0 in the United States Dvorak for Left Hand keyboard were missing.
- Fixed a bug: If you right-click on a key and accidentally drag the mouse off the key, the menu will pop up and keep the key pressed making an error noise at the same time.
- Fixed a bug: When the keyboard view was set using the WM_COPYDATA command, it wasn't restored after the system restart.
- Fixed a bug: When the "Show the on-screen keyboard next to the text cursor" setting was enabled, the keyboard was not shown at Windows start up.
* Some other enhancements.
